  • the invention has for its object a component to create a thermoplastic material or the like, at what disadvantages of known training or the described Are avoided, in particular high rigidity, like spring stiffness, and if necessary over the entire travel even under significantly higher temperatures always the greatest possible elastic resilience should have.
  • a metallocene acts as a catalyst in the manufacture of the thermoplastic material. It is used as a polymerization co-catalyst used so that remains of it remain evenly distributed in the material.
  • the metallocene has the highest possible performance unfolded, it is previously expedient to a powdered, insoluble carrier material drawn up and fixed on it.
  • Each powder grain of the carrier material forms in the following Polymerization a start for the growth of Polymer chains. Because several active centers on the surface every grain are identical, all molecular chains also grow uniform on the same length.
  • the catalyst is a transition metal complex with titanium, zirconium o. Like. As central atom and cyclopentadienyl analog ligands on Metallocene. An ethylene copolymer can be used with such catalysts produce with ⁇ -olefin, in which the comonomer is installed very evenly. Except Titanocen or Zirkonocen other catalysts may also be conceivable.
  • the plastic after polymerization by electron or gamma radiation further regarding the properties explained improve.
  • the surface structure like the Surface density, but also the elastic resilience are thereby increased. Even after repeated compression the component has a very low permanent Deformation.
  • the discharge device or another one Resilient element containing device can only after Assembly are irradiated so that all of its components exposed to radiation at the same time.
  • a radiation source a cobalt 60 source can be used and it has an irradiation intensity of at least 85 kGy and a maximum of 120 kGy proved to be particularly effective.

  • Each of the described components of the discharge device 1 can be made of plastic, especially by injection molding, be produced, which advantageously in addition to the polymer an admixture not made of plastic, in particular a metal-containing or catalytically active admixture, is provided, namely metallocenes. Only in traces distributed catalyst is used for starting or acceleration the polymerization, which also results in all Molecular chains become about the same length and become a very narrow molecular weight distribution results.
  • the co-catalyst that is in contained transition metal complex or the metal itself can be less than 1/10000000 or 5/10000000 be contained in the plastic, so that the catalyst can remain in the finished component. After the expiry of the The catalyst could also act as a catalyst again be separated from the plastic.
  • a polyolefin or ethene-containing is preferred as the plastic Plastic, especially polyethylene or a Olefin polymer or olefin copolymer used, so that results in an elastomer.
  • the metallic part of the metallocene can only be titanium or zirconium or a mixture thereof, if it is a Titanocen or Zirkonocen. This results in a particularly good networking with Transition from the monomeric to the polymeric molecular structure or in the chain formation of the molecules.
  • Another improvement can be achieved in that the plastic as a molecular Structure instead of a pure polymer, a co-polymer, e.g.
  • the weight fraction of the ⁇ -olefin suitably at least 3% and at most 40%, in particular at least 5% and at most 30%.
  • the ⁇ -olefin suitably has two to six carbon atoms.
  • the plastic is very solvent or chemical resistant and has high softening temperatures, with little extractable components. Furthermore the plastic is odorless and tasteless. He has high shock resistance, good or dense surface quality, a slight thermal distortion as well as a very good stress crack resistance.
  • the radiation intensity expediently at least 85 kGy and at most 120 kGy, in particular is about 100 kGy.
  • This also enables networking of the molecular chains or the gel portion of the plastic increase.
  • the properties mentioned are special significantly improved compared to plastics, which are manufactured with the usual catalyst systems were, for example with so-called Ziegler-Natta or Phillips catalysts.
